Transaction 2166d58cd57b1b600b16c876c0bf1890c997935330c38d5c6a73b88983de21e1
1 Input
1 Output
-
2166d58cd57b1b600b16c876c0bf1890c997935330c38d5c6a73b88983de21e1:0
- value
- 58083
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ae3ed23dac4da4018265cfa0d4efd2de87963dc
- address
- bc1qrt376g76cndyqxpxtnaq6nha9h58jc7uvcmwq7